Warning Signs You Need Weekend Water Removal

Catching water damage early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these signs and risk further damage to your home. Here are some common warning signs you need Weekend Water Remov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ore the smell as it can be a sign of mold growth and bacterial contamination. Call us today to schedule an inspection and get to the root of the issue.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t delay in addressing the issue, as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Call us today to schedule a repair and pr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ore the issue as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Call us today to schedule a repair and pr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ore the issue as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Call us today to schedule a repair and prevent further damage.

Discoloration or Warping of Baseboards

Discoloration or warping of baseboards can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ore the issue as it can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Call us today to schedule a repair and prevent further damage.

Weekend Water Removal Cost in Marine City, MI

The cost of Weekend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Marine City, MI. Our estimates are free and transparent, so you know exactly what to expect.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leanup and Disinfection $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of cleaning products used
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ials used
Mold Remediation or Remov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of mold present
Equipment Rental and Usage $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of equipment used
Travel Fees (if applicable) $100 – $500 Distance from our office, traffic conditions, and time of day

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. Our estimates are free and transparent, so you know exactly what to expect.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your needs and budget.
